Problème affichage volet roulant

Bonjour à tous,
J’ai un problème d’affichage d’un de mes volets roulants dans Jeedom Connect.

Ce volet roulant est équipé d’un module Fibaro FGR223 qui retourne une information d’état :

  • 0 lorsque le volet roulant est fermé,
  • 99 lorsqu’il est ouvert.

Résultat lorsque le volet roulant est complétement ouvert, il apparait dans Jeedom Connect comme partiellement ouvert.

J’ai testé la solution proposée ici par Tonio16 ici mais ça ne change rien :

Quelqu’un a-t-il réussi à résoudre ce problème ?

Voici la config Jeedom Connect de ce volet :


Dans Statut j’ai bien défini une valeur Max à 99.
Idem pour Position.

Peut-être pourrais-tu créer des état « calculés » avec le plugin virtuel, pour généré les valeurq alignés à celle attendues par Jeedom Connect?

Super cette fonctionnalité de collecte d’informations !

Jeedom Core : 4.4.19 (master)
DNS Jeedom : oui

Statut Démon : Stoppé (NA)
Version JC : 1.13.0 stable
Version OS : debian 11.11
Version PHP : 7.4.33
Bin : ok / vNotif_2
Dépendances : ok

Equipements :
  Galaxy A41 YM : v1.8.0 stable sur android [os : 31] (polling) - PA
  iPhone Béré : v1.12.0 stable sur ios [os : 18.1.1] (polling) - PU

Bonjour,
Je suis le seul à avoir eu ce problème ?
Personne n’a de solution ?

Une suggestion:
Un calcul automatique sur valeur dans la partie configurationde la commande. Si volet à 99 alors mettre la valeur à 100. À tester.

Antoine

A priori Jeedom Connect attend par défaut des valeurs 0 pour fermé, 100 pour ouvert.
Et il y a des champs Min et Max à documenter lorsque les valeurs fermé ou ouvert sont différentes.
J’ai donc documenté 99 dans le champ Max de Etat => Sans effet.
J’ai aussi essayé d’ajouter une commande de positionnement comme suggéré par Tonio mais l’affichage ne s’améliore pas (et le positionnement comme prévu ne marche pas puisque mon volet n’est pas compatible).

Dans la partie configuration de la commande ? Tu veux dire dans JeedomConnect ou directement dans mon module Zigbee ?

Directement dans la commande du module.

Quelque chose de ce type mais sans certitude sur la syntaxe.

(#value# = 99)? 100 : #value#
1 « J'aime »

J’ai fait comme ça et ça marche :
image

Pour peaufiner un peu, il faut également enlever la valeur Max = 99 dans la configuration du volet dans JeedomConnect :
image

Avec Max = 99 dans la config Jeedom Connect :
image

Sans Max = 99 :
image

Merci Antoine.

De rien. Je vais faire la modification aussi chez moi :wink:

1 « J'aime »

Je suis content d’avoir également contribué à améliorer ton installation.

Ce sujet a été automatiquement fermé après 24 heures suivant le dernier commentaire. Aucune réponse n’est permise dorénavant.